This opportunity involves refining administrative and financial efficiency within an expanding logistics business. Providing flexible bookkeeping and accounts management support and o perating approximately 3 to 4 hours per week, the role requires attending a weekly 1 to 2-hour in-person meeting in Johannesburg.
Working on Xero, this position requires delivering precise financial administration and executing accurate weekly bank reconciliations . Working closely with business leadership, the incumbent will maintain clean trial balances and prepare statutory return schedules .
Key Responsibilities- Financial Ledger Maintenance: Maintain and systematically update core financial records within the Xero accounting software environment .
- Document Management & Filing: File, organize, name, and track tax invoices and supplier account statements using a consistent digital folder structure .
- Sales Invoice Verification: Review sales invoices to confirm complete details and ensure consistency across transactional records .
- Proactive Internal Follow-up: Follow up consistently with internal personnel via telephone or messaging platforms to retrieve missing or incomplete documentation .
- Statutory Preparation Support: Compile and prepare value-added tax (VAT) reports and associated files within Xero to support formal compliance submissions .
- Bank Reconciliation: Perform thorough weekly bank account reconciliations to ensure ledger accuracy .
- External Stakeholder Liaison: Coordinate and communicate effectively with external accountants, auditors, and VAT consultants when required .
- Process Improvement: Identify documentation discrepancies, ask clarifying questions, and continuously improve administrative workflows and document tracking procedures .
- In-Person Alignment: Attend a weekly 1 to 2-hour in-person meeting at a designated Gauteng location or home office to review operational progress
Proven history of success performing bookkeeping, accounts management, or financial administration functions .
Working knowledge and understanding of South African VAT and core bookkeeping/accounting workflows .
Strong working knowledge of cloud-based document management principles and office utility tools, specifically Microsoft Excel .
Excellent verbal and written English communication skills .
Highly organized with demonstrated attention to detail and strong time-management capabilities .
Based in Gauteng with the availability to commit to 3 to 4 hours of bookkeeping per week and attend a 1 to 2-hour weekly in-person meeting.
Prior bookkeeping or account management experience within import/export, logistics, or trading company environments .
